本文目录导读:
随着信息技术的飞速发展,软件开发已经成为当今社会不可或缺的一部分,为了更好地适应市场需求,提升个人技能水平,我参与了这次高级软件开发实训,本次实训旨在通过实践操作,加深对软件开发流程的理解,提高编程能力,并培养团队协作与项目管理的综合能力。
1、基础理论学习
在实训开始阶段,我们首先学习了软件开发的基础理论知识,包括编程语言、数据库管理、软件设计模式等,这些理论知识为我们后续的实践操作打下了坚实的基础。
2、项目需求分析
在理论学习结束后,我们开始了项目需求分析阶段,在这个阶段,我们通过与项目经理和团队成员的沟通,明确了项目的目标、功能需求以及技术难点。
3、系统设计
在需求分析的基础上,我们开始了系统设计阶段,这个阶段主要包括数据库设计、系统架构设计以及模块划分等,我们通过绘制流程图、ER图等方式,将复杂的系统分解为可管理的模块,为后续的编程工作做好了准备。
4、编程实现
在系统设计完成后,我们开始了编程实现阶段,在这个阶段,我们根据模块划分,分别负责不同的功能模块,通过不断地调试、测试,我们逐步完成了各个模块的编程工作。
5、测试与优化
在编程工作完成后,我们进行了系统的测试与优化,这个阶段主要包括功能测试、性能测试以及代码优化等,通过不断地测试与优化,我们确保了系统的稳定性和可靠性。
6、项目交付与维护
我们进行了项目的交付与维护工作,在这个阶段,我们与项目经理和客户进行了沟通,确保项目按时交付并满足客户需求,我们还为客户提供了技术支持和后期维护服务。
1、技能提升
通过本次实训,我深刻地感受到了自己在软件开发方面的技能得到了很大的提升,不仅加深了对编程语言、数据库管理、软件设计模式等基础理论知识的理解,还提高了自己的编程能力和解决问题的能力。
2、团队协作与沟通
在实训过程中,我们与团队成员进行了紧密的协作与沟通,通过与团队成员的交流,我学会了如何更好地表达自己的想法和观点,也学会了如何倾听他人的意见和建议,这种团队协作与沟通的能力对于今后的工作非常重要。
3、项目管理与流程
在本次实训中,我们还学习了项目管理与流程的知识,通过参与项目的需求分析、系统设计、编程实现、测试与优化等阶段,我深刻体会到了项目管理的重要性,一个成功的项目需要明确的目标、合理的计划以及高效的执行,我们还需注重项目的文档管理、沟通协调以及风险控制等方面。
4、持续学习与进步
软件开发是一个不断发展的领域,我们需要不断地学习和进步才能跟上时代的步伐,在本次实训中,我不仅学到了很多新知识,还认识到了自己的不足,在今后的工作中,我将继续努力学习和提高自己的技能水平。
通过本次高级软件开发实训,我收获了很多宝贵的经验和知识,我将把这些经验和知识应用到今后的工作中,不断提高自己的技能水平和团队协作能力,我也将保持持续学习的态度,不断进步和创新,为软件开发领域的发展贡献自己的力量。
发表评论 取消回复